2008 FLHRSE4 Screamin' Eagle Road King features:
-Twin Cam 110 cubic inch (1800cc) Engine with new Granite and Chrome finish
-6-speed Cruise Drive transmission
-New Anti-lock Braking System (ABS)
-New front and rear brakes
-New six-gallon fuel tank
-New custom console
-New custom handlebar riser cover with indicator lights
-New design for custom leather seat, backrests and saddlebags
-Adjustable, detachable rider backrest
-Detachable passenger backrest
-New custom mirrors
-New Paint
-105th Anniversary Crystal Copper and Black Onyx (serialized models)
-Twilight Blue and Candy Cobalt with Ghost Flame graphics
-Black Diamond and Silver Dust with Ghost Flame graphics
-18-inch x 3.5-inch Chrome, Road Winder Forged Aluminum front wheel
-17-inch x 4.5-inch Chrome, Road Winder Forged Aluminum rear wheel
-Radial 130 mm x 18-inch front tire and 170 mm x 17-inch rear tire
-Wide rear fender
-Exclusive Tombstone tail light assembly and matching chrome hoop
-Color matched frames
-Color matched wide swing arm
-Custom leather saddlebags with chrome trim strips and custom leather inserts
-Spun aluminum metal-faced combination speedometer and tachometer with backlighting
-"Ironside" Collection:
-Chrome and rubber hand grips
-Rider foot board inserts
-Passenger footpegs
-Brake pedal pad
-Shifter pegs
-Side cover trim strips
-Screamin' Eagle SYN3 synthetic lubricant
-Black high-torque 1.4 kW starter
-High-performance clutch with hydraulic actuation
-Cruise control
-Custom oil cooler with chrome cover
-Chrome voltage regulator
-Chrome timer cover with trim ring
-Chrome derby cover with trim ring
-Stratum Collection chrome billet timer
-Stratum derby cover with color-filled script
-Ribbed air cleaner cover with color-matched insert
-Silver front brake caliper with CVO insert
-Chrome front axle covers
-Chrome fork sliders and chrome upper fork covers
-Chrome lower triple tree cover
-Profile low rear suspension
-Chrome debris deflector
-Smoked turn signal lenses with amber bulbs
-Dark tinted, detachable mini-wind deflector
-Chrome switch housings and hand levers
-Clear-coated, braided stainless steel front brake and clutch lines
-Chrome extended-reach billet brake lever
-Chrome billet heel/toe shift levers
-Polished stainless steel hex shift linkage
-Chrome passenger footpeg supports
-Chrome valve stem caps
-Chrome front wheel bearing spacers
-Chrome four-inch Touring mufflers with chrome billet end caps
-Chrome Touring muffler shields
-Bullet-style rear turn signals mounted on chrome narrow turn signal bar
-Carryout saddlebag liners
-Harley-Davidson Smart Security System with Smart Siren
-Indoor storage cover with embroidered CVO logo
-Commemorative CVO ignition key with box

Built For Speed Art Exhibit To Be Displayed At Sturgis Buffalo Chip
Wed, 23 Jul 2014“Built for Speed – Race Inspired Motorcycles and Art” is the title of Michael Lichter’s 14th annual “Motorcycles as Art” exhibition in Sturgis this August, which for the second year in a row, will be jointly curated by Michael and Paul d’Orleans of the Vintagent. ‘Built for Speed’ is sure to impress visitors with a beautiful and thought-provoking display of motorcycles and related art, the race-inspired theme making connections between motorcycle racing and custom bike designs inspired by racers. Each custom bike in ‘Built for Speed’ reflects a branch of racing; Speedway, Flat Track, Drag Racing, Board Track, Grand Prix, Land Speed Record, and will be displayed beside the racing machines suggesting the origins of each style.
